Air turbine drive spindle
An air turbine drive spindle includes a rotary shaft, a bearing portion, a damper ring, a cover member, and at least one or more O rings. The bearing portion surrounds at least a portion of an outer circumferential surface of the rotary shaft. The damper ring is disposed at the outer circumferential side relative to the bearing portion with a gap being interposed therebetween. The cover member is disposed at the outer circumference side relative to the damper ring with a gap being interposed therebetween, and is configured to store the rotary shaft, the bearing portion, and the damper ring. At least one or more O rings are disposed in each of the gap and the gap.

State determination device, method, program, storage medium
A state determination device determines a state of a paint device including an air motor that rotates by a supply of a gas, a rotational shaft that serves as a rotational center of the air motor, and a rotary atomizer head that is connected to the rotational shaft and sprays paint. The paint device further includes a vibration detection unit that detects a vibration of the paint device, and the state determination device includes a frequency component acquisition unit and an abnormality determination unit. The frequency component acquisition unit acquires a frequency component caused by a contact between the rotational shaft and the air motor from a detection result by the vibration detection unit. The abnormality determination unit determines whether an abnormality of the air motor exists or not based on an acquisition result by the frequency component acquisition unit.

ELECTROSTATIC ROTARY PROJECTOR FOR COATING PRODUCT AND SPRAYING INSTALLATION COMPRISING SUCH A PROJECTOR
An electrostatic rotary sprayer for a coating product, including a spraying cup, a body, a drive turbine assembled in the body and configured to rotate the spraying cup about an axis of rotation defined by the body. The sprayer also includes electrodes for charging the coating product sprayed by the spraying cup, these electrodes being assembled on a ring attached on the body and each supplied with high voltage through a resistance. Each resistance extends axially outside the ring and is equipped, at its end opposite the electrode that it supplies, with a first electrical connection plug on a second plug of corresponding geometry provided on the body, with a movement parallel to the axis of rotation, and in that the ring is configured to be assembled and connected on the body, or disassembled and disconnected from the body while being equipped with electrodes and resistances.
